Author Archives: Igor Studenkov

Igor Studenkov is a winner of multiple Illinois Press Association awards for local government and business reporting. He has been contributing to Austin Weekly News since 2015. His work has also appeared in Wednesday Journal and Forest Park Review, as well as Streetsblog Chicago and various community newspapers throughout the Chicagoland region. His favorite West Side library is Austin library, and his favorite West Side business is Out of the Past Records
